- 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
- 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
- 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
- 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们。
- 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
- 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
基于神经网络的入侵检测相关技术研究
1.本文概述
随着信息技术的飞速发展,网络安全问题日益凸显,入侵检测作为网络安全的重要组成部分,其研究和发展受到了广泛关注。本文主要针对基于神经网络的入侵检测技术进行深入研究,旨在提高入侵检测的准确性和效率。本文将简要介绍入侵检测系统的基本概念、发展历程以及神经网络的基本原理。随后,将重点分析当前基于神经网络的入侵检测技术的研究现状,包括各种神经网络模型在入侵检测中的应用及其优缺点。在此基础上,本文将探讨神经网络在入侵检测中的挑战和未来发展趋势,并提出一些可能的解决方案。本文将总结全文,并对未来研究方向提出展望。
2.相关概念与技术基础
神经网络是模仿人脑神经元连接和工作方式的一种计算模型。它由大量的节点(或称神经元)相互连接组成,每个节点代表一种特定的函数,称为激活函数。神经网络通常包括输入层、隐藏层和输出层。输入层接收外部数据,隐藏层进行数据加工处理,输出层给出最终结果。这种结构使得神经网络具有强大的自学习和自适应能力,特别适合处理复杂的非线性问题。
入侵检测系统是一种对网络或系统进行监控,以便发现并报告异常行为的系统。IDS通过分析网络流量或系统日志来识别潜在的恶意活动或策略。入侵检测技术可以分为两大类:基于签名的检测和基于异常的检测。基于签名的检测通过已知攻击的签名或特征来识别攻击,而基于异常的检测则通过建立正常行为的基线来识别偏离正常模式的行为。
将神经网络应用于入侵检测,主要是利用其模式识别和分类能力。通过训练,神经网络能够从大量的网络数据中学习正常和异常的模式。在入侵检测系统中,神经网络可以用来识别和分类不同的网络攻击类型,提高检测的准确性和效率。神经网络的自适应学习能力使其能够应对不断变化的网络环境和新的攻击类型。
深度学习是神经网络的一种扩展,它通过构建更深层次的神经网络结构来提取更高级别的特征表示。在入侵检测领域,深度学习模型如卷积神经网络(CNN)和循环神经网络(RNN)已经被证明在处理高维数据和识别复杂模式方面非常有效。深度学习模型能够自动学习数据的高级特征,从而提高入侵检测系统的性能和准确性。
在进行神经网络训练之前,数据预处理和特征选择是非常重要的步骤。数据预处理包括数据清洗、归一化和转换等,目的是提高数据的质量和可用性。特征选择则是在原始数据中选择最具有区分度的特征,以减少数据维度,提高模型的训练效率和性能。在入侵检测中,有效的数据预处理和特征选择能够显著提高神经网络的检测准确性和效率。
3.神经网络在入侵检测中的应用
近年来,神经网络在入侵检测领域的应用取得了显著的进展。神经网络,特别是深度学习模型,如卷积神经网络(CNN)、循环神经网络(RNN)以及长短期记忆网络(LSTM)等,已被广泛应用于网络流量分析、异常检测以及模式识别等多个方面。
神经网络可以通过学习网络流量的正常模式,有效地识别出异常流量。通过构建适当的网络结构,如自编码器或卷积神经网络,神经网络可以学习流量数据的空间和时间特征,进而对流量进行分类和识别。这种方法在检测DDoS攻击、网络扫描等流量异常方面表现出色。
神经网络能够学习数据的正常行为模式,并对偏离这些模式的异常行为进行检测。例如,通过训练循环神经网络或长短期记忆网络,可以捕捉网络流量的时间序列特性,进而对异常行为进行有效的检测。这种方法对于发现未知的、复杂的攻击模式尤为有效。
神经网络在模式识别方面有着天然的优势。通过训练神经网络,可以使其学会识别各种攻击模式和正常行为模式。例如,通过训练卷积神经网络,可以使其能够识别出网络数据包中的恶意负载或特定的攻击签名。神经网络还可以通过无监督学习的方式,自动发现数据中的隐藏模式和结构,为入侵检测提供更多的线索。
神经网络在入侵检测中的应用具有广阔的前景和巨大的潜力。随着技术的不断发展和进步,神经网络将会在入侵检测领域发挥更加重要的作用,为网络安全提供更加可靠和有效的保障。
4.数据处理与特征工程
在构建基于神经网络的入侵检测系统时,数据处理和特征工程是至关重要的步骤。这些步骤不仅确保了数据的质量和可用性,而且通过提取和选择关键特征,显著提升了模型的性能和效率。
数据预处理是确保数据质量的第一步。在入侵检测的背景下,数据可能包含噪声、异常值或缺失值。为了处理这些问题,我们首先进行了数据清洗,包括识别和填充或删除缺失值,以及移除重复记录。接着,为了消除不同特征之间的量纲差异,我们对数据进行了标准化或归一化处理。这些步骤为后续的特征选择和模型训练奠定了坚实的基础。
在特征选择阶段,我们采用了多种方法来识别和选择与入侵检测任务最相关的特征。通过相关性分析,我们移除了与目标变量(即是否为入侵行为)不相关的特征。接着,利用统计方法(如卡方检验)和模型(如随机森林)评估特征的重要性,进一步筛选出对
您可能关注的文档
最近下载
- 知不足而奋进,望远山而力行——期中考前动员班会 课件.pptx VIP
- 05 专题五:二次函数与面积关系式、面积最值问题(铅锤法);中考复习二次函数压轴题题型分类突破练习.docx VIP
- xfer records serum血清合成器中文说明书.pdf VIP
- 审美鉴赏与创造知到智慧树期末考试答案题库2025年南昌大学.docx VIP
- JB∕T 7947-2017 气焊设备 焊接、切割及相关工艺用炬.docx VIP
- 响应曲面法(RSM).pptx VIP
- 上海普通公路设施养护维修预算定额上海普通公路设施养护维修.PDF
- 高频精选:保险行业面试题库及答案.doc VIP
- 试验设计与分析教学课件-响应曲面法.pptx VIP
- 村委换届选举实施方案4篇.doc VIP
原创力文档


文档评论(0)